I've lost 32.5 pounds with WW & I'm thrilled, but I'm still looking become more fit, I still have more fat than I think is healthy, around my middle. So after seeing Maren's vacation photos & reading her post I really wanted to read the book & give it a try. The book is a really quick read. It's a little choppy in the way it is written, I feel like it cold have been sectioned together better. But the concepts are very simple & not very different from what I'm used to. Following this I'm drinking even more water, eating more protein & eating more frequently throughout the day. I'm avoiding sugar more now & trying to cut back on the cheese as it is not a part of this program. The other end of it is strength training which I have not squeezed into my routine. I really like the concept of clean eating & I feel like this could really help me reach my goals. Thanks Maren for sharing, I'm very grateful!
